Affordable Housing Operator Evolve Begins Renovation of 216-Unit Concord Commons Apartment Community in Rockford, Illinois

ROCKFORD, IL — Envolve LLC, one of the country’s largest affordable multifamily property owners and managers, purchased Concord Commons Apartments in mid-2020. The company is excited to form lasting relationships and secure its place in the greater Rockford community—especially now that pandemic-related restrictions are beginning to relax.

“We’re excited that Envolve is making such a significant investment in our community and for our residents at Concord Commons,” said Rockford Mayor Tom McNamara. “The Envolve team has a successful track record in communities across the country and we’re pleased to welcome them to Rockford.”

Concord Commons will be receiving many upgrades in the coming months, all with the goal of making the community an even better place to live.

“Our residents are our most valuable assets, and we’re committed to ensuring they have homes in which they can take pride,” said Tammy Nunnally, VP, Portfolio Operations for Envolve Communities. “We can’t wait to see the improvements that will be occurring at Concord and look forward to partnering with vendors in the local community to make it happen.”

The updates are already creating a buzz around the property. “The new units look really good,” commented Concord Commons resident, Yvonne Williams. “I'm happy we have a new company that wants to help us out here!”

Envolve recently founded several new programs to benefit its employees, residents, and the communities that are touched by its geographic footprint. Two of these are the Envolve Wellness Program and the Get Envolved Foundation.

“Envolve Wellness allows our employees and residents to focus on and improve their wellness from the convenience of home, while the Get Envolved Foundation is our company’s 501(c)(3). It makes donations and grants to organizations that actively work to improve the lives of Envolve residents and the communities in which they live,” said Jeff Ezekiel, President of Envolve Communities.
